The Benefits of Zucchini

Zucchini is not only delicious but also packed with nutrients. This summer squash is low in calories yet high in vitamins and minerals, making it an ideal choice for a healthy snack. It's rich in vitamin C, which supports the immune system and promotes healthy skin. Additionally, zucchini contains antioxidants that help combat oxidative stress and inflammation in the body.

Incorporating zucchini into your diet can also aid in digestion, thanks to its high fiber content. Fiber is crucial for maintaining a healthy digestive system, promoting regular bowel movements, and preventing constipation. By enjoying these crispy baked zucchini fries, you're not just satisfying your cravings, but also making a nutritious choice that supports overall health.

Perfecting the Crispy Texture

Achieving the perfect crispy texture is key to making these baked zucchini fries a hit. The combination of breadcrumbs and Parmesan cheese creates a crunchy coating that mimics traditional fried fries. For an extra crispy finish, consider using panko breadcrumbs instead of regular ones. Panko provides a lighter, airier texture that results in an even crunchier bite.

Another tip for achieving that perfect crispiness is to ensure that your zucchini sticks are evenly coated and spaced out on the baking sheet. Overcrowding can lead to steam buildup, which prevents them from becoming crispy. A light spray of cooking oil before baking also helps to enhance the browning process, giving you that golden color and satisfying crunch.

Versatile Dipping Sauce Ideas

One of the best aspects of these crispy baked zucchini fries is their versatility. They can be paired with a variety of dipping sauces to suit any palate. For a classic combination, try serving them with marinara sauce or a tangy ranch dressing. The rich flavors and creamy textures contrast beautifully with the crispiness of the fries.

If you're looking for something a bit more adventurous, consider whipping up a spicy aioli or a zesty lemon garlic dip. These sauces not only enhance the flavor of the zucchini fries but also add an exciting twist to the dish. You can even experiment with different herbs and spices in your dips, allowing you to customize your snacking experience.

Ingredients

Zucchini Fries

  • 2 medium zucchinis
  • 1 cup breadcrumbs
  • 1/2 cup grated Parmesan cheese
  • 2 large eggs
  • 1 teaspoon garlic powder
  • 1 teaspoon onion powder
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• Cooking spray

Instructions

Prepare the Zucchini

Preheat your oven to 425°F (220°C). Wash and slice the zucchinis into fry-shaped sticks.

Set Up Breading Station

In a shallow bowl, mix breadcrumbs, Parmesan cheese, garlic powder, onion powder, salt, and pepper. In another bowl, beat the eggs.

Bread the Zucchini

Dip each zucchini stick into the egg mixture, then coat it in the breadcrumb mixture. Place them on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per.

Bake the Fries

Spray the coated zucchini fries lightly with cooking spray. Bake in the preheated oven for 20-25 minutes, or until golden brown and crispy.

Serve

Remove from the oven, let cool slightly, and serve with your favorite dipping sauce.

Storage and Reheating Tips

If you have leftovers, store the baked zucchini fries in an airtight container in the refrigerator. They can last for up to three days. To keep them as crispy as possible, avoid stacking them on top of each other. Instead, spread them out in a single layer within the container.

When it comes to reheating, the oven is your best option. Preheat it to 400°F (200°C) and place the fries on a baking sheet for about 10 minutes. This method helps restore their crispiness, unlike the microwave, which can make them soggy. Enjoy your leftovers just as much as the first time!

Serving Suggestions

These crispy baked zucchini fries are fantastic as a side dish or snack, but they can also be incorporated into a larger meal. Serve them alongside grilled chicken or fish for a wholesome dinner that is both satisfying and nutritious. They also complement salads beautifully, adding a crunchy element that elevates the dish.

For a fun family dinner, set up a DIY fry bar! Provide various dipping sauces and toppings like shredded cheese or chopped herbs, and let everyone customize their own zucchini fries. This interactive approach not only makes dinner more enjoyable but also encourages kids to try new flavors and textures.

Questions About Recipes

→ Can I use other vegetables?

Absolutely! You can use carrots or eggplant for a variation.

→ How do I store leftovers?

Store in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 3 days. Reheat in the oven for best results.

→ Can I make these gluten-free?

Yes! Use gluten-free breadcrumbs to make this dish suitable for a gluten-free diet.

→ What dipping sauces pair well?

Try marinara sauce, ranch dressing, or a spicy aioli for a delicious dip!
